Object description
The sculptures of cherubs, which had tiny wings in addition to their heads, performed auxiliary and decorative functions. Each face was endowed with individual features, creating an enticing variety of images. Two heads of cherubs with short necks are depicted leaning against each other. Nothing distracts from the expressive, rounded faces of the angels with plump cheeks, snub noses, and subtle smiles on their lips. Their heads are framed by massive strands of wavy hair, worked with deep rhythmic lines. The tiny wings are schematically represented by a pattern of straight, short lines that reflect the appearance of feathers.
